On 2023-12-18 09:35, Siddhesh Poyarekar wrote:
> The "exploitable vulnerability" may lead to a misunderstanding that
> missed hardening issues are considered vulnerabilities, just that
> they're not exploitable. This is not true, since while hardening bugs
> may be security-relevant, the absence of hardening does not make a
> program any more vulnerable to exploits than without.
>
> Drop the "exploitable" word to make it clear that missed hardening is
> not considered a vulnerability.

> @@ -155,10 +155,10 @@ Security features implemented in GCC
> GCC implements a number of security features that reduce the impact
> of security issues in applications, such as -fstack-protector,
> -fstack-clash-protection, _FORTIFY_SOURCE and so on. A failure of
> - these features to function perfectly in all situations is not an
> - exploitable vulnerability in itself since it does not affect the
> - correctness of programs. Further, they're dependent on heuristics
> - and may not always have full coverage for protection.
> + these features to function perfectly in all situations is not a
> + vulnerability in itself since it does not affect the correctness of
> + programs. Further, they're dependent on heuristics and may not
> + always have full coverage for protection.
